Kurzusleírás
Bevezetés
- A Kotlin áttekintése
- A Kotlin alapfogalmainak áttekintése
Haladó nyelvi funkciók
- Lambda kifejezések és magasabb rendű függvények
- Kiterjesztési függvények és tulajdonságok
- Inline függvények és reifikált típusparaméterek
- Kollekciók és szekvenciák
Objektum-orientált programozás
- Osztálydelegálás és objektumkifejezések
- Zárt osztályok és típusaliasok
- Generikusok és variancia
- Haladó öröklődés és polimorfizmus
Funkcionális programozás
- Monádok és funkcionális konstrukciók megértése
- Munka az Arrow könyvtárral
- Korutinok és aszinkron programozás alapjai
- Flow API és reaktív programozás
Android fejlesztés Kotlinnel
- Kotlin Android Extensions és view binding
- Kotlin Korutinok használata Androidon
Összefoglalás és következő lépések
Követelmények
- Alapvető Kotlin ismeretek
- Objektum-orientált programozási fogalmak ismerete
Célközönség
- Fejlesztők
- Programozók
Vélemények (3)
Alex nagyon barátságos és nyílt ember. Mindenkinek megkönnyítette az együttműködést, és önként felajánlkozott megoldásokat adni.
Kai Bergman - Red Embedded Consulting Sp. z o.o.
Kurzus - Kotlin for Beginners
Gépi fordítás
Rövid, jól rendezett volt, megfelelő egyensúlyt teremtett a feladatok és előadások között, és minden pontilag helyesen volt megoldva.
Alexander Illarionov - C.T.Co SIA
Kurzus - Advanced Kotlin Programming
Gépi fordítás
Kitűnő tartalom, egyetlen gyakorlatok. Sok információt fedeztek le. Újbarát az új Kotlin-programozók számára, de még sokat is tanulni lehet a Korai Kotlin-felhasználóknak. Nagyon ajánlom ezt a kurzust. A kurzus ütemzete tökéletes volt, nem volt túl lassú vagy túl gyors. Az oktatás és a gyakorlatok felváltása segített megszilárdítani minden szakaszban szerzett ismereteket.
Mark Sorenson - Los Alamos National Laboratory
Kurzus - Programming with Kotlin
Gépi fordítás